Try turning off all the cameras first, if you are unable to turn off the cameras using the Arlo Website, then you may have to remove the batteries and/or charging block from the cameras.

Once you are done with removing the batteries and/or charging block from the cameras, then pause for 5 minutes.

Next, turn off the Base Station and pause for 5 minutes.

Next, turn on the Base Station and pause for 5 minutes, you need to give it time to fully boot up.

Finally, return all batteries and/or charging blocks to your cameras and then turn them on.

- If the steps above do not work then the issue modem and/or router. If you have a modem and router, make sure the BRIDGE MODE is On in the modem.
- Check the ethernet cable from the back of the Base Station to the modem or router, make sure it is not damaged.
